It's estimated that close to 1.5 MIL people have fled Ukraine for safety. This includes students, families with young children, women who are pregnant and elderly. AirBnB has once again stepped up to help in a time of need. Not only do they connect us with cozy places to stay, but they have pledged to provide free housing for up to 100,000 refugees. AirBnb has connections to properties worldwide and they will be offering this shelter for free for up to 14 days.
